Viridiana. Made in Spain on Franco's money but banned in Spain by Franco's decree, this peculiar and powerful film by Luis Bunuel predicts in parable the next Spanish revolution and contains an orphic orgy of Goyesque genius...
Surprisingly, the film was actually made in Spain. Bunuel is an anarchist, but he is also the most famous Spanish moviemaker, so Franco invited him to come home after 25 years in exile and to shoot a picture with government funds. Bunuel accepted the offer, shot Viridiana. But before Franco's censors could take a whack at it, he smuggled the film out of the country. Shown at the Cannes Film Festival, it won the Grand Prize...
